WebIn 1910, 60 percent of German Jews lived in urban areas with more than 100,000 inhabitants. In 1933 more than 70 percent of German Jews resided in cities. Only 10 percent of German Jews lived in the countryside, while … WebIn the 1930s, Germany’s Jews – some 500,000 people – made up less than one percent (0.8%) of the German population. Most considered themselves loyal patriots, linked to the German way of life by language …

Web7 jan. 2007 · More than 200,000 Jews now live in Germany. Most of them are recent immigrants from the former Soviet Union. There were approximately 500,000 Jews living in … WebA total of approximately nine million Jews lived in the twenty-one countries that were later occupied by Germany during World War II. The largest Jewish populations were concentrated in Eastern Europe, including Poland, the Soviet Union, Hungary, and Romania. They spoke their own language, Yiddish, which is a combination of German and Hebrew.
